LOL wayne. You never trust preseason form these days but Laidley will be gone by the end of this year if North repeat tonight in the real stuff. The concern for the Roos is apart from Simpson they were at full strength. Losing Pratt will be a big loss in defence too. Looked like broken ribs or a kidney. The only positive for North was Jack Ziebell.

Carlton were as good and playing with high intensity as North were bad and playing with no intensity. A training run for the Blues.

Blues midfield play was excellent and Mitch Robinson was again impressive for a newbie, but if we're looking for weaknesses which Terry and the boys will be (they're at the Dome watching) the Blues are still too reliant on Fev for their goals. They're still going to him most times. It doesn't matter on nights like tonight where they are dominating the midfield and under little pressure but it will be exposed again during the real stuff when defensive pressure is applied by the opposition over the ground especially with the modern midfield zones and sides get numbers behind the ball and sit in the space in front of Fev. Waite also was allowed to be a loose man in defence. He didn't have an opponent all night and just picked off North's long balls into the forward 50 as 3rd man up. Against us he'll have to mind Richo so won't be able to play that role.
